A Mutation Causing Brugada Syndrome Identifies a Mechanism for Altered Autonomic and Oxidant Regulation of Cardiac Sodium Currents

We identified a family with BrS and an SCN5A mutation in a PKA consensus phosphorylation site. The BrS mutation R526H is associated with a reduction in the basal level of INa and a failure of PKA stimulation to augment the current that may contribute to the predisposition to arrhythmias in patients with BrS, independent of the precipitants.
